Ask you vet to do a Relaxin blood test at 35 days instead of the free scan.The result is simple either positive or negative and there is no room for operator error.
Having said that an experienced vet/scanner should be able to give a positive or negative from 25 days with 100% accuracy

Hi Jenny38, my advice would be to go for the 2nd scan the vet has offered you if it's free of charge. At 4 weeks it's the fluid sacks that are picked up (not very easily), later on though the pups are much more defined - if you can arrange it for 5 1/2 wks they should be able to tell. It may well be that they say there are still no pups, this is what happened to me recently, and we went on not to have any pups. However, my girl was showing all the signs of being pregnant, so I carried on as if she were, including worming, and increasing her food intake, though not as much as if she was heavily pregnant - she filled out, but not a huge amount. But going for the 2nd vet scan you may be surprised to see lots of bouncing puppies, in which case you can plan for sure. It may be that there aren't any showing in which case you just carry on and follow what your girl's body is telling you. It is hugely disappointing to be told at 4 weeks and then again at 5 weeks there are no pups, but if it's free I'd go.
